Introduction:
SDPI was hired as a consultant by one of the contractors of USAID (QED, Empower Pakistan Performance) to provide Monitoring and Evaluation support for its performance program. The purpose of this assignment was to help establish a working monitoring and evaluation mechanism. SDPI deputed a team of four persons at USAID PAKISTAN performance to work as the M&E team and to help establish a running operation within a period of one month and hand it over to the full time staff.
The assignment included working with the 14 partners of USAID programs in Pakistan and finally arriving a mutual understanding on targets and indicators for all these programs. This had to be achieved based on one central document called the Performance Management Plan (PMP) that was also supposed to be worked on. During the period of the assignment, SDPI helped work on 4 drafts of the PMP, held 3 partner discussion sessions and also worked on chalking out a strategy for reliable data sources that were to be used by the program. SDPI was also working on creating a large-scale survey of all the 26 target districts that are part of the programs, identifying key indicators and ways in which to calculate such indicators.
